California is now the first state to provide stimulus benefits to give each undocumented adults 500. Undocumented immigrants make up about 10 of the california workforce. Newsome says the plan is estimated at 2. 5 billions and local and state taxes. Many are considered essential workers and Industries Including healthcare and agriculture. Many in mixed status families are having a hard time taking care of their children and taking care of you and your loved ones in Skilled Nursing facilities. On the jobsite making sure your food is being procured and distributed and making sure you have the ability to go to a Grocery Store and have something stocked there. The funds consist from 75 million in state and 50 million in donation. The money will be distributed through community organizations. Undocumented immigrants are not eligible to receive federal stimulus payments. Well, Small Businesses, have taken a huge financial hit during this pandemic. Congress approves funding to help them. Caltran says it is lifting the Weight Restrictions on trucks to carry essential gods. The department is issuing special permits for trucks goods. The department is lifting. These permits allow trucks to carry 88,000 pounds of goods instead of 80,000. The temporary change applies to ten major routes and that includes interstate 80 and highway 101 here in the bay area. Living history that you cant find anyplace else the uss one alameda is a tangible piece of american history, the Aircraft Carrier survived world war ii in the vietnam war and now is a museum, it hopes to survive the challenges brought on by the covid19 pandemic. Its kind of forlorn right now to look around and see inanimate objects. Normally these Navy Veterans would be bringing life to the warships history teaching visitors about the Aircraft Carrier. You get an amazing amount of amazement at all the things people can touch, feel and learn about. During the vietnam more mike and check served as officers on sister ships to the uss hornet. In some ways its kind of like wiping 50 or so years away a sort of back in the environment you are in when you were 22 or 23 years old. The connection to the pasco bringing it to the present to make sure everyone understands sacrifice and commitment. The museums executive director says the ship is a reminder of the young sacrifice during the war past the country has a footprint of achievement. This marks the first steps Neil Armstrong took when they were on the Aircraft Carrier after returning from space. Reporter and airstream trailer that warranting the astronauts make sure theyre not caring any contaminants back from space. Now they are eager to welcome back visitors. Hopefully when they reopen we can get cracking. I was a bridge officer and i served up there while we were at sea. Karen is making videos to help with fundraising and says the museum relies on ticket admissions and no federal dollars to private event and donation, staff has been furloughed. You can watch a movie about history or a lecture about history but here you get to feel and sense and even smell history on this ship. He has applied for a Small Business loan in order to do the work necessary to reopen the museum. The Aircraft Carrier is one of the few places large enough to host 2000 people with social distancing.
